Madden NFL 25 - How To Stop The Read Option (MyMaddenPad)


MyMaddenPad has posted another Madden NFL 25 read option article. In this one, Shopmaster goes into how to stop the read option. More specifically, how you can control how the read defender will react (attacking the QB or RB) on read option plays.

Quote:
I asked Creative Director Rex Dickson how this worked and he explained to me that in Madden 25, pre-snap on defense, there is a Defensive Key option available when the user enters Defensive keys, this is the flow and behavior:

You first Press LT/L2 to enter Defensive Keys

Then it depends on whether you want to attack the QB or the RB:
  • Press X/Square to have the Read defender go after the Runningback – The Read will crash and chase the Runningback
  • Press A/X to have the Read Defender go after the Quarterback – The Read will stay at home and attack the QB when he starts running

You mean like in real life? I don't like this at all. So far the NFL hasn't shown an ability to stop the read option. Why give the user one button that will essentially take all the randomness out of it.

When the Redskins played the Dallas Cowboys in week 17, Washington left DeMarcus Ware unblocked on just about every running play and left him to make the call. Ware was rendered useless for much of the game because of the great ball handling of RGIII and his natural aggression. Dallas coaches were telling DeMarcus to stay at home and not bail on his assignment, but he kept doing it. Now EA gives us a button to take that away.

Based on most running plays in Madden 13, the best way to stop this would be to just have the defender take the QB, because the blocking on the rest of the play was rather bad. Not a fan of this move at all. And yes I do use the Redskins and see the potential to limit the impact of my QB.
